Our Global Hit today kicks off with a song about a barber.
The song is called Shirin,
It's by 25-year-old Swedish musician Jens Lekman.
He wrote the tune about his own barber -- a woman named Shirin.
Lekman clearly believes that a haircut is an intimate moment between two people.
A lot of Lekman's songs find importance in the mundane.
Lekman's new CD is called "Night Falls Over Kortedala."
That's the name of Lekman's neighborhood in Gothenburg, Sweden.
He refers to Kortedala as a suburban hell.
At nine everyone is in bed and all the lights are out.
Maybe that's why Jens Lekman is on a musical search for exciting and entertaining life after dark.
But it doesn't really explain why Lekman's music sounds like a pastiche of bits of old AM radio, from Bread to the Beatles to the Fifth Dimension.
